ABSTRACT:
The Electronic Programmable Water Treatment Controller provides an integrated initiator and sequencer for controlling regeneration of water softening and filtering systems. The controller initiates the regeneration sequence or, in the alternative, an alarm based on a programmable prediction time total flow through the water treatment device or combinations of the foregoing. The sequence of regeneration is controlled in response to selected parameters programmable by the user for valve actuation and timing. Multiple water treatment systems may be controlled in alternating, parallel, or progressive control schemes through communication between controllers, attached to each system, which employ the present invention.
